We inspect more than 1,300 food establishments in Kitsap County to help prevent illnesses caused by food. An inspection report is posted each time we inspect an establishment. Click on the map icons below to view inspection results for each food establishment.

Changes of Menu, Equipment, Services, or Commissary


Some changes need our review and approval, and some do not. Contact your inspector at 360-728-2235 to discuss the changes you want to make.​


Changes of Ownership


Food Establishment Permits are not transferrable from one owner to the next.

 

If the establishment is still open and operating, and there are no changes to the menu and equipment, submit the following applications at the same time (Please note that the applications can be found below in the applications section):

  1. Complete a Change of Ownership Notification Application.

  2. Submit and pay for the Change of Ownership Notification Application. A higher fee is assessed for notifications submitted more than 30 days from the effective ownership change date. Fees are non-refundable.

  3. Complete a Food Service Establishment Permit Application.

  4. Submit and pay for a Food Service Establishment Permit Application. Fees are non-refundable.

 

If there are any changes to the menu, equipment, business operations, or commissary, you must submit a Plan Review Application. These changes must be approved before you can begin operating.

 

If the establishment closed for any time between owners, see our Starting a Food Business page instead.
